4
关注
1875
浏览

使用分割获取图像的名称

为什么被折叠? 0 个回复被折叠
苹果_love 未验证用户 用户来自于: 广东省
2020-09-17 16:53
你必须为他们转义字符自己逃离反斜杠: var str = 'C:\\work\\assets\\pic_items\\06c1dd6b-5173-47b6-be09-f5c76866996d.PNG'; var li = str.lastIndexOf('\\'); // last index of backslash console.log(str.slice(li + 1)) // 06c1dd6b-5173-47b6-be09-f5c76866996d.PNG
一百万个答案 未验证用户 用户来自于: 广东省
2020-09-16 21:16

如果你有C:\work\assets\pic_items\06c1dd6b-5173-47b6-be09-f5c76866996d.PNG,想06c1dd6b-5173-47b6-be09-f5c76866996d.PNG,尝试:

var fileParts = filePath.split('\\'); 
filename = fileParts[fileParts.length - 1]; 
jiesunkcl 未验证用户 用户来自于: 广东省
2020-09-16 12:15

试试这个:

var filePath = 'C:\\work\\assets\\pic_items\\06c1dd6b-5173-47b6-be09-f5c76866996d.PNG'; 
 
var fileName = filePath.split('\\').pop(); 
 
console.log(fileName) // 06c1dd6b-5173-47b6-be09-f5c76866996d.PNG

这将打破路径进入部分,然后使用pop来获取数组中的最后一个条目,即文件名。

关于作者

问题动态

发布时间
2020-09-15 15:51
更新时间
2022-09-15 15:51
关注人数
4 人关注

相关问题

将函数赋值给使用“this”引用自身的数组对象
如何使用_和|使JavaScript的数字形状?
MAXHUB领效智能办公本M6配置怎么样?适合文字工作者使用吗?
如何将点击我的html文件的图像url传递给view.py中的python函数Django
思讯互动大屏幕活动签到使用方便吗?
乡镇边界数据和行政村边界数据如何获取得到啊?
如何使用XML解析childrenNodes javascript
JQuery序列化数据获取旧窗体值
“小正方助手”小程序,怎么使用?
百旺金赋是否使用离线文件更新怎么解决
个人工作笔记 Powered BY WeCenter V4.1.0 © 2024 粤ICP备2020123311号